Meanings
noun
- 1.A suggestion about a course of action.
- 2.A helmsman; a pilot.
- 3.The castrated male of cattle, especially one raised for beef production.
verb
- 1.To guide the course of a vessel, vehicle, aircraft etc. (by means of a device such as a rudder, paddle, or steering wheel).

- 3.To be directed and governed; to take a direction, or course; to obey the helm.
- 4.To direct a group of animals.
- 5.To maneuver or manipulate a person or group into a place or course of action.
